# HG changeset patch # User John Bailey # Date 1246804297 0 # Node ID 7f008ce8604b7064b0b1c3610faa0fcb9ab6f483 # Parent 1f30c4a47e3dc19d58b36b91b5e1dc89dfd2e79a I believe this will correctly handle setting the yd->jp value under the new two-prpl model. I still need to put a migration path in for existing Yahoo! JAPAN accounts. diff -r 1f30c4a47e3d -r 7f008ce8604b libpurple/protocols/yahoo/libymsg.c --- a/libpurple/protocols/yahoo/libymsg.c Sun Jul 05 14:14:14 2009 +0000 +++ b/libpurple/protocols/yahoo/libymsg.c Sun Jul 05 14:31:37 2009 +0000 @@ -3428,10 +3428,10 @@ yahoo_server_check(account); yahoo_picture_check(account); - if (purple_account_get_bool(account, "yahoojp", FALSE)) { + if (purple_strequal(purple_account_get_protocol_id(account), "yahoojp")) { yd->jp = TRUE; if (purple_proxy_connect(gc, account, - purple_account_get_string(account, "serverjp", YAHOOJP_PAGER_HOST), + purple_account_get_string(account, "server", YAHOOJP_PAGER_HOST), purple_account_get_int(account, "port", YAHOO_PAGER_PORT), yahoo_got_connected, gc) == NULL) {